Palestinian Taxi Driver Makes use of Bitcoin To Save Civilians In Gaza


Numerous lives had been modified on October seventh, 2023, and Yusef Mahmoud’s was no completely different. Even earlier than the struggle, the Palestinian taxi driver couldn’t stand being a passive observer of unemployment and starvation, each prevalent in Gaza’s on a regular basis life. In 2022 and early 2023, greater than two million Gazans lacked entry to scrub water and an applicable sewage system, whereas two-thirds of the inhabitants lived in poverty.

Towards this backdrop, Yusef turned on-line for assist. It was Ramadan of 2023 and he questioned if different Muslims throughout the globe would contribute with bitcoin, the primary decentralized cryptocurrency, that he might use to purchase and distribute meals for these in want and toys for youngsters in Gaza. UK-based Bitcoiner Fumble was amongst those that answered his name.

“I rapidly noticed that Yusef was genuinely transferring over the assist he acquired to folks on the bottom,” Fumble recollects. “As Bitcoiners despatched satoshis (bitcoin’s smaller financial items) to Yusef, he returned photos of the donations’ affect on aged folks and orphans round him. The extra proof I noticed of his work, the extra I needed to assist, and that’s after I recommended Geyser as a method for Yusef to prepare his initiative and scale up the mission.”

In April 2023, Yusef launched a mission on Geyser, a world Bitcoin crowdfunding platform, to boost extra funds and supply meals and potable water to Palestinian civilians in want.

When the going obtained more durable, assist adopted

Inside the following months, Yusef’s mission took on new dimensions. The scenario in Gaza was aggravated because of the army occupation, which displaced 85% of Gaza’s inhabitants and halted financial actions, additional worsening poverty and unemployment. Demand for meals and water escalated and Yusef switched focus from supporting households throughout Ramadan to offering on a regular basis necessities for civilians in want.

Between April 2023 and Could 2024, greater than 1,500 folks had donated to the trigger. This has enabled Yusef to repeatedly purchase meals and potable water for 20,000 households in Gaza, every with a mean of 5 to seven members. About 500 of the folks he helps are orphans.

Fumble explains that having a Geyser mission made it simpler for folks to assist Yusef’s efforts. Right this moment, Yusef depends on these donations to repeatedly supply tinned meals, child provides, potable water, baggage of flour, clothes, and entry to treatment for civilians. Donations have additionally been making certain that Yusef has sufficient credit score on his e-SIM card to remain linked and up-to-date on what the neighborhood wants, and so he can entry the donations acquired via the mission.

“Extra folks over right here are actually utilizing Bitcoin, there’s no different method.”

Inside two months of the beginning of the struggle, unemployment in Gaza had surged to 79.3%. Locals lack sources of revenue and entry to water, sanitation, healthcare, and schooling. Half of the native inhabitants are kids. In the meantime, even those that had financial savings within the financial institution discovered themselves unable to make transactions.

“Throughout wars, you’re left with solely the change you had in your pockets,” Yusef explains over a glitchy name, the place Fumble can be current to assist bridge our language hole. “Financial institution apps in our telephones are down and banks are freezing accounts in Gaza. We solely have money or Bitcoin.”

Fumble explains that the Palestinian financial system runs on the Israeli shekel and that Gaza’s monetary system is nearly fully depending on Israel, which should approve the motion of money into the world.”The occupation is why fee processors do not facilitate it, and it’s the purpose why Israel has management over transactions that come to their banks,” says Fumble.

Due to this, many Palestinians relied on contacts from overseas to handle or entry their funds, however tales abound of people that trusted somebody to obtain their cash solely to seek out that the particular person wouldn’t move it over to its rightful proprietor. Those that do move on the cash typically cost a steep payment upwards of 30%.

For folks like Yusef, Bitcoin emerged stronger than ever in its place. Its peer-to-peer, permissionless nature allows him to bypass monetary and platform boundaries to get support from overseas and assist folks on the bottom. Moreover, charges to change bitcoin into fiat cash are round 5%, making it cheaper and quicker than the choice. “You possibly can see why extra folks over right here are actually utilizing Bitcoin; there’s no different method,” Yusef shares.

Moreover, different crowdfunding platforms both don’t function in Gaza or have blacklisted it, so you may’t use them to ship or obtain funds for those who’re registered in Palestine. Geyser continues to allow folks on this location to boost funds utilizing bitcoin, with added precautions comparable to requiring customers to ID themselves to make sure funds are usually not getting used to assist sanctioned people.

“Residents haven’t any fault on this struggle, that’s why I assist them.”

To additional complicate the financial scenario in Gaza, many households are separated by enforced displacement as Palestinian males are detained at scale whereas their households are informed to flee. “Fathers had been the important thing breadwinners in Gaza, and lots of households are actually left to fend for themselves. These are the folks most frequently coming to my door asking for assist,” says Yusef.

To assist them, Yusef repeatedly drives to Rafah in quest of provides. The commute isn’t straightforward. Dislocation throughout Gaza makes Yusef extra weak to being focused whereas thorough inspections by army forces prohibit the products coming into Rafah from Egypt. “Provides are being intentionally restricted,” explains Fumble. “There’s no anesthetic, no insulin, medical respirators are punctured… Even a pair of medical scissors could also be thought-about a weapon and used as an excuse to reject a batch of provides. To not point out vehicles are intentionally being delayed so the meals goes unhealthy.” When requested about what motivates him to hold on, Yusef replies merely: “Residents haven’t any fault on this struggle, that’s why I assist them.”

However there are additionally good days. In March 2024, Yusef managed to purchase 2,700 chickens from Egypt to feed his neighborhood. The order certified as ‘business capability’, which simplified the paperwork throughout borders. These large-scale transactions are a supply of hope for Yusef, however they’re solely doable when substantial donations are available in.

In April 2024, Yusef’s mission acquired $48k price of bitcoin. I ask Yusef whether or not he’s proud or shocked by this achievement, to which he says: “My best achievement has been getting folks, particularly kids, the assistance they want.” Extra not too long ago, he constructed nearly 100 tents to shelter displaced households.

Though his mission persistently ranks amongst essentially the most funded on Geyser, it generally struggles to maintain up with the relentless wants and bills Yusef has been attempting to fulfill. For instance, not solely is meals arduous to come back by however it additionally comes at an enormous value inflation when obtainable. On the week of our name, quickly after Yusef raised $48k on Geyser, donations turned scarce and he got here near promoting his automotive so he’d have cash to assist folks in determined want of medical support. “To assist extra folks, we want the cash to entry large-scale provides and lease automobiles or vehicles to move these items to displaced communities,” he explains.

Utilizing bitcoin to fulfill folks’s rapid wants, sooner or later at a time

On-line, the work is carried out on X, the place Fumble helps Yusef unfold the phrase concerning the mission so the trickle of donations doesn’t dry out. “Yusef sends me movies of the work being carried out on the bottom, which helps to show that the mission is credible and real. The consistency with which he shares these movies helps to show transparency about his intentions. The problem is sharing as a lot info as doable with out compromising folks’s security,” Fumble explains.

“It’s important to be very aware,” says Fumble. “We need to present as a lot as doable what’s occurring and Yusef’s first-hand content material is treasured in that regard. The extra transparency, the extra possible individuals are to donate. However on the identical time, we have to defend harmless civilians in Gaza, lots of whom really feel fairly deserted by the world.”

Alongside that sentiment, Palestinians persist with the lengthy held mantra “steadfast.” When requested whether or not he has hopes that life will return to regular, Yusef doesn’t hesitate: “Sure, after all.”

Till then, Fumble thinks about how else he may also help civilians in Gaza. On the playing cards is the potential of manufacturing and supplying 3D-printed prosthetics for youngsters who’ve misplaced limbs throughout this battle. “After I share these concepts with Yusef, he simply says ‘God keen’,” says Fumble, “as a result of he doesn’t take something as a right; he’s working arduous to fulfill folks’s rapid wants. The bitcoin donations have change into that lifeline he’s holding on to get folks via only one extra day.”
